Our cloud based penetration testing service is designed to review different areas of your cloud environment and identify security weaknesses that could affect systems, applications, or sensitive data. We combine manual testing with ethical hacking methods and vulnerability scanning to provide a more complete cloud security assessment.
We review your cloud environment for misconfigurations, exposed services, weak settings, and security gaps that may affect overall cloud infrastructure security. This also includes a detailed cloud risk assessment to identify areas that require attention.
Applications running in cloud environments can become targets for cyber threats. Our web application penetration testing identifies vulnerabilities that could affect application performance, data, and user security.
APIs connect applications and services, making them an important part of cloud environments. Our API security testing helps identify weaknesses that could allow unauthorised access or expose sensitive information.
User permissions and access controls are reviewed to identify excessive access rights, weak authentication settings, and areas that can be improved using zero trust security practices.
We assess containers and orchestration environments for security issues, configuration risks, and vulnerabilities that may affect workloads and deployments.
Cloud storage and databases are reviewed for exposed data, access weaknesses, and configuration issues that may impact overall cloud security.

We define the scope, objectives, and areas that will be tested.
We collect information about systems, applications, and cloud resources to understand the environment.
We perform a cloud vulnerability assessment and identify potential security weaknesses.
Our team safely tests identified vulnerabilities using ethical hacking techniques.
Identified findings are reviewed and prioritised based on potential impact.
We provide a detailed report with findings, risk levels, and recommendations.
After security issues are resolved, we retest to verify that fixes have been successfully implemented.
